夹层与楼中楼:垂直分层的居住
提示词
Design a Taiwanese apartment with a double-height volume resolved as a mezzanine, making the section the design. Show a tall main space with a full-height window, and a mezzanine floor inserted over roughly half the plan — leaving the window side open to full height so the volume is never lost. Detail the mezzanine as a slim steel structure with a thin edge profile and a balustrade of fine vertical rods, so it appears light and does not read as a ceiling. Show the stair as a sculptural element: cantilevered timber treads from a steel spine, with the space beneath developed as built-in storage and a small reading nook rather than left as a void. Detail the upper level as the sleeping platform with a low headboard and a built-in ledge, its ceiling deliberately low and intimate in contrast to the tall space beside it. Show the lower level as living and dining, with a tall bookshelf running the full double height. Detail the palette as pale oak, white and black steel. Show afternoon light entering the tall window. Photorealistic, sectional drama, pale oak and black steel, eye-level view.
